Principle of Operation for Gas Boilers:
Water inside the boiler drum is continuously heated by the energy released from the combustion of gas fuel in the furnace. As the temperature rises, it produces pressurized steam. Since the boiling point of water increases with pressure, the boiler is sealed, and the expansion of steam is restricted inside, creating pressure to form thermal energy (strictly speaking, the steam in the boiler is formed by water being heated to saturation in the drum at a constant pressure and then vaporizing). I. Overview
This is a quick-installation horizontal internal combustion boiler with three return passages. It features an offset furnace tube semi-wet-back structure, where high-temperature flue gases sequentially wash over the second and third return passages, and then are exhausted into the atmosphere through the rear smoke chamber and chimney. The boiler is equipped with movable front and rear smoke box lids for easy maintenance. It is fitted with a world-renowned burner and utilizes advanced technologies such as automatic combustion ratio regulation, automatic water regulation, programmable start and stop, and automatic operation. It also boasts high and low water level alarms, and automatic protection features for extremely low water levels, overpressure, and shutdown. II. Key Features
The overall structure is rational, compact, and belongs to the boiler island type, meeting the conditions for quick assembly and factory shipment. The product is composed of three main parts upon leaving the factory: the boiler main unit, chimney, and pipeline system. The main unit and chimney sections have been fully manufactured within the factory, with the pipeline valves and instruments for the main unit already pre-installed. Upon arrival at the site, simply assemble the main unit and chimney. Once the gas, power, and water pipelines are connected on-site, the equipment can be tested. This significantly reduces the installation period while ensuring product quality.

A gas thermal oil heater is a new type of special boiler with low pressure and high-temperature operating characteristics, capable of heating temperatures up to 340°C in the liquid phase or 400°C in the vapor phase. Organic thermal fluid heating can be used in various production scenarios where a uniform and stable heating is required, and direct flame heating is not permitted, within the temperature range of 150°C to 380°C. The gas thermal oil heater, fueled by gas and using thermal oil as the medium, employs a thermal oil circulation pump to force the medium into a liquid phase circulation, transferring heat to the heat-using equipment and then returning it to the heater for reheating. This allows for high operating temperatures at low pressure and offers high-precision control over the medium's operation. The system has a high thermal utilization rate, and due to its modular installation, it is easy to operate and maintain, making it an ideal, safe, efficient, and energy-saving heating equipment. After the fuel oil (gas) is ignited by the burner, the high-temperature flame enters the inner coil to form a radiant heating surface. After rotating 180° forward from the rear of the inner coil, it enters the annular space between the inner and outer tubes to form a convective heating surface. Then, it enters the second annular space above the middle and outer coils, and finally, it is discharged into the atmosphere through the chimney at the rear of the second annular space.
